An adapter removably mounts to a stroller or other child-supporting device, and a range of different child carriers can be removably mounted to the adapter and thus the stroller. The adapter includes stroller-mounting assemblies that are compatible with the carrier-mounting assemblies of the stroller. A peripheral frame is supported by the stroller-mounting assemblies and in turn supports the selected carrier in a snugly nested arrangement. To enable use with various different carriers, the peripheral frame includes an adjustable frame member that slides backward and forward between retracted and extended positions for use with smaller and larger carriers, respectively. Lock assemblies selectively retain the adjustable frame member in position, and an actuator assembly operates the lock assemblies. A position-indicating system can provide a visual indication of the position of the adjustable frame member. Straps or other carrier-securing assemblies can restrain the carrier on the adapter.

An adapter for mounting a child carrier to a child-supporting device having at least one mounting assembly, the adapter comprising: at least one child-supporting device mounting assembly that is compatible with the mounting assembly of the child-supporting device so that the adapter removably mounts to the child-supporting device;a peripheral frame defining a frame opening through which a selected carrier is partially receivable to support the carrier by the peripheral frame in a nested arrangement, wherein the peripheral frame includes a first frame member and an adjustable second frame member adjustably coupled to the first frame member, with the adjustable second frame member repositionable relative to the first frame member between a retracted position and an extended position, with the frame opening defining a first dimension when the adjustable second frame member is in the retracted position, and with the frame opening defining a second dimension larger than the first dimension when the adjustable second frame member is in the extended position; andat least one lock assembly including a plunger that holds a lock member that is moveable between an engage and release position to selectively retain the adjustable second frame member in the retracted position or the extended position, and a biasing spring which biases the lock member in the engage position, wherein the lock member comprises a pivotal tab, a guide pin and a pivot pin, and wherein the plunger comprises an axial slot configured to engage the guide pin and an angled slot configured to engage the pivot pin; wherein when the adjustable second frame member is in the retracted position the frame opening partially receives and the peripheral frame supports a first carrier, and wherein when the adjustable second frame member is in the extended positioned the frame opening partially receives and the peripheral frame supports a second carrier that is larger than the first carrier. 2. The child-carrier mounting adapter of claim 1, wherein the peripheral frame forms a continuous loop that is generally rectangular in shape. 3. The child-carrier mounting adapter of claim 1, wherein the adjustable second frame member telescopically slides between the retracted and extended positions. 4. The child-carrier mounting adapter of claim 1, wherein the adjustable second frame member is repositionable relative to the first frame member to at least one intermediate position between the retracted and extended positions. 5. The child-carrier mounting adapter of claim 1, wherein the peripheral frame further includes two frame connectors that are coupled between the adjustable second frame member and the first frame member. 6. The child-carrier mounting adapter of claim 5, wherein the at least one child-supporting device mounting assembly includes two laterally-positioned child-supporting device mounting assemblies, wherein the two frame connectors are laterally positioned, and wherein paired ones of the child-supporting device mounting assemblies and the frame connectors form adapter hubs. 7. The child-carrier mounting adapter of claim 5, further including a position-indicating system including a series of windows formed in the frame connectors or the adjustable second frame member, and a visual indicia positioned on the other of the frame connectors or the adjustable second frame member and visible through each of the windows when aligned therewith to correlate the retracted and extended positions of the adjustable second frame member to the window through which the indicia is visible. 8. The child-carrier mounting adaptor of claim 5, comprising two child-supporting device mounting assemblies, and further comprising two folding systems that enable the respective child-supporting device mounting assemblies to fold relative to the peripheral frame, each of the folding systems including a circumferential keyway and a pin received in the keyway to permit the folding, the keyway formed in the frame connectors or the first frame member, and the pin projecting from the other of the frame connectors or the first frame member. 9. The child-carrier mounting adapter of claim 1, wherein the at least one lock assembly includes a series of catch surfaces and the lock member is movable to engage or release one of the catch surfaces to selectively retain the adjustable second frame member in the retracted or extended position or to release the adjustable second frame member for adjustment. 10. The child-carrier mounting adapter of claim 9, wherein the catch surfaces are defined by serial openings that receive the pivotal tab. 11. The child-carrier mounting adapter of claim 9, further comprising at least one actuator assembly including an actuator and a linkage operably connected between the actuator member and the lock member, wherein actuation of the actuator member moves the lock member to engage or release the catch surfaces. 12. The child-carrier mounting adapter of claim 11, wherein the at least one lock assembly includes two laterally positioned lock assemblies, and wherein the at least one actuator assembly includes one actuator assembly operably connected to the two lock assemblies for simultaneous one-handed operation of both the lock assemblies. 13. The child-carrier mounting adapter of claim 9, wherein the biasing spring that biases the lock member into locking engagement with the catch surfaces comprises a coil compression spring retained between the plunger and an inner flange. 14. The child-carrier mounting adapter of claim 1, further including at least one strap that is selectively positionable looped around handle-hubs of the carrier to restrain the carrier on the adapter. 15. An adapter for mounting a child carrier to a stroller having at least one carrier-mounting assembly, the child carrier having a seat shell, the adapter comprising: two laterally-positioned stroller-mounting assemblies that are compatible with the at least one carrier-mounting assembly of the stroller so that the adapter removably mounts to the stroller, the stroller-mounting assemblies each including a latch;a peripheral frame defining a frame opening through which a selected carrier is partially receivable to support the carrier seat shell by the peripheral frame in a nested arrangement, wherein the peripheral frame forms a continuous loop that is generally rectangular in shape, wherein the peripheral frame includes a fixed frame member, an adjustable frame member, and two frame connectors coupled therebetween, and wherein the adjustable frame member telescopically slides forward/rearward relative to the frame connectors between a retracted position and an extended position, with the frame opening defining a first dimension in a forward/rearward direction when the adjustable frame member is in the retracted position, and with the frame opening defining a second dimension longer than the first dimension in the forward/rearward direction when the adjustable frame member is in the extended position;two laterally-positioned lock assemblies each including a series of catch surfaces, a plunger that retains a lock member that is movable to engage or release one of the catch surfaces to selectively retain the adjustable frame member in the retracted or extended position or to release the adjustable frame member for adjustment and a biasing spring which engages the lock member in an extended lock position; andat least one actuator assembly including an actuator and a linkage operably connected between the actuator member and the plunger of each lock assembly, wherein actuation of the actuator member compresses the biasing spring and moves the lock member to release the catch surfaces, wherein when the adjustable frame member is in the retracted position the frame opening partially receives and the peripheral frame supports a carrier with a seat shell defining a first dimension, and wherein when the adjustable frame member is in the extended positioned the frame opening partially receives and the peripheral frame supports a carrier with a seat shell defining a second dimension larger than the first dimension. 16. The child-carrier mounting adapter of claim 15, wherein the adjustable frame member is repositionable relative to the fixed frame member to at least one intermediate position between the retracted and extended positions. 17. The child-carrier mounting adapter of claim 15, wherein each lock member includes a pivotal tab that is pivotally mounted to the adjustable frame member, the catch surfaces are defined by serial openings that receive the pivotal tab, and the actuator member is operably connected to the two lock members for simultaneous one-handed operation of both the lock assemblies. 18. The child-carrier mounting adapter of claim 15, further including a position-indicating system including a series of windows formed in the frame connectors or the adjustable frame member, and a visual indicia positioned on the other of the frame connectors or the adjustable frame member and visible through each of the windows when aligned therewith to correlate the retracted and extended positions of the adjustable frame member to the window through which the indicia is visible. 19. The child-carrier mounting adapter of claim 15, further including at least one strap that is selectively positionable looped around handle-hubs of the carrier to restrain the carrier on the adapter. 20. The child-carrier mounting adaptor of claim 15, further comprising two folding systems that enable the respective stroller-mounting assemblies to fold relative to the peripheral frame, each of the folding systems including a circumferential keyway and a pin received in the keyway to permit the folding, the keyway formed in the frame connectors of the fixed frame member, and the pin projecting from the other of the frame connectors or the fixed frame member. 21. An adapter for mounting a child carrier to a child-supporting device having at least one mounting assembly, the adapter comprising: at least one child-supporting device mounting assembly that is compatible with the mounting assembly of the child-supporting device so that the adapter removably mounts to the child-supporting device;a peripheral frame defining a frame opening through which a selected carrier is partially receivable to support the carrier by the peripheral frame in a nested arrangement, wherein the peripheral frame includes a first frame member and an adjustable second frame member adjustably coupled to the first frame member, with the adjustable second frame member repositionable relative to the first frame member between a retracted position and an extended position, with the frame opening defining a first dimension when the adjustable second frame member is in the retracted position, and with the frame opening defining a second dimension larger than the first dimension when the adjustable second frame member is in the extended position;at least one lock assembly comprising a series of catch surfaces and a plunger that holds a lock member that is movable to engage or release one of the catch surfaces to selectively retain the adjustable second frame member in the retracted or extended position or to release the adjustable second frame member for adjustment, the lock member further comprising a pivotal tab that is pivotally mounted to the adjustable second frame member and wherein the catch surfaces are defined by serial openings that receive the pivotal tab; andat least one actuator assembly comprising an actuator and a linkage operably connected between the actuator member and the plunger of the lock member, wherein actuation of the actuator member moves the lock member to engage or release the catch surfaces, and wherein the at least one lock assembly further comprises two laterally positioned lock assemblies, and wherein the at least one actuator assembly comprises one actuator assembly operably connected to the two lock assemblies for simultaneous one-handed operation of both the lock assemblies;wherein the actuator assembly includes a rotor that is rotationally mounted to the adjustable frame member such that when the rotor rotates, the linkage pulls the plunger of the lock member;wherein when the adjustable second frame member is in the retracted position the frame opening partially receives and the peripheral frame supports a first selected carrier, and wherein when the adjustable second frame member is in the extended positioned the frame opening partially receives and the peripheral frame supports a second selected carrier that is larger than the first selected carrier.
